    ABOUT PORTNER BREWHOUSE
    Portner Brewhouse is a brewery restaurant (brewpub) and Craft Beer Test Kitchen® (CBTK) located in Alexandria, VA (just 10 miles south of Washington, DC). The company is inspired and influenced by The Robert Portner Brewing Company, the largest pre-Prohibition brewery in the South-eastern United States operating from 1869 – 1916.

    The company strives to celebrate and foster the pursuit of the American Dream by showcasing the history and achievements of the Robert Portner Brewing Company and supporting aspiring brewers through its Craft Beer Test Kitchen® program. This unique program offers craft beer brewers at all stages the opportunity to gain experience on a commercial brewing system and receive direct customer feedback using their own original recipe brewed and served at the Alexandria, VA brewpub. All information collected is compiled for the brewer into a comprehensive market report. Set against the backdrop of classic and contemporary German-American cuisine, comfortable atmosphere adorned with original Portner artifacts (i.e. beer bottles, steins, advertising posters) and opportunity to enjoy original reconstructed beer recipes from the Robert Portner Brewing Company beers year round.
